r88530 | victor.stinner | 2011-02-23 13:07:37 +0100 (mer., 23 févr. 2011) | 4 lines
Issue #11272: Fix input() and sys.stdin for Windows newline
On Windows, input() strips '\r' (and not only '\n'), and sys.stdin uses
universal newline (replace '\r\n' by '\n').
